What is Reseller Hosting?
Reseller hosting is a web hosting model where an individual or company purchases hosting resources from a provider and then resells them to clients under their own brand. It is an excellent opportunity for entrepreneurs, web developers, and agencies to start their own web hosting business without investing in costly infrastructure.
How Reseller Hosting Works
Reseller hosting works by allowing a user to buy a large amount of server resources such as disk space, bandwidth, CPU, and RAM from a hosting provider. The reseller can then allocate these resources to their own customers by creating smaller hosting packages. The end users receive hosting services as if they were dealing with an independent hosting company, while the reseller manages the accounts through a control panel like WHM (Web Host Manager).

Features of Reseller Hosting
WHM & cPanel Access
Resellers get access to Web Host Manager (WHM) to manage multiple client accounts, while customers receive cPanel for managing their websites.
White Label Branding
Resellers can customize the hosting experience with their own branding, making the service appear as their own.
Private Name Servers
Private name servers (e.g., ns1.yourdomain.com) help establish a professional identity.
Multiple Hosting Packages
Resellers can create different hosting plans tailored to their clients’ needs.
Billing and Customer Management
Many reseller hosting providers integrate with billing systems like WHMCS for automated invoicing and account management.

Common Challenges in Reseller Hosting
Customer Support Responsibilities
While the hosting provider handles server-related issues, resellers must manage client inquiries and troubleshooting.
Competition
The hosting market is highly competitive, requiring strong branding and marketing efforts.
Resource Management
Allocating resources efficiently to prevent overselling is crucial for maintaining performance.
